FX16 or FX16 GTS???

What do you guys think of an FX16 for $1,000? It's an automatic, but its realy clean. would this be a decent platform; when translplanting a 5 sp, and 4AGE? [from a AE92 GTS] Or should I jus stick to trying to find a stick FX 8 valve?

There is a FX16, and a FX16 GTS. I would like to know the difference between the two.

FX16 and FX16 GTS are mechanically identical. The FX16 will be slightly faster as its lighter because it doesn't have trim & accessories like power mirror, sun roof, tilt wheel, etc.
The FX and FX16 besides engine difference the 16 has tweaked suspension with suspension stiffener bars and sway bars, rear discs. So the FX16 for $1000 is not bad, you can keep engine and just do tranny swap.

USA FX16 and FX16 GT-S

Root nailed it nicely. The FX16 and FX16 GT-S were only made in the U.S. in 1987 and 1988. The engine is a 4AGE. Parts are hard to come by and be certain you're getting the correct ones, because lots of sites think they are or say they are, but they are not. I think the confusion comes a lot from when Toyota when all computerized and did not pick up all of the unique features of the FX16 and FX16 GT-S. Good luck!

Engine and Tranny are the same.

I have to say tho, the GTS Seats are much better than the normal FX16 seats all around. Exterior has color matched bumpers and ground effects from the factory that normal FX16s do not get. Interior has all the power conveniences and even the door cards have cloth embedded in it.

I forget which part of vin, but it does decode different for fx16 & gts. Sounds like that is a fx16. The 2 gts that ihad/have had power mirror, sunroof, skirts & spoilerette, tilt steering. Driver seat height adjuster. Interior cloth has a checker pattern. Fx16 I've had/seen also had cloth interior, but not the checker pattern. I'm pretty sure the gts came with the ground effects at least, sunroof may have been an add on option., I dunno.
